Output 22f1de8023a3a51c3f8b6af72028d44e81d063f62179d6018393cf2b4e03c9b6:0

value
1479810
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05808e1e54af2a921ceb3c358540efe12f0a7259 OP_EQUAL
address
32C7JfteLS4TS6TDwadiojLQhjaJn2WBeJ
transaction
22f1de8023a3a51c3f8b6af72028d44e81d063f62179d6018393cf2b4e03c9b6
confirmations
288151
spent
true